Osprey Grounded: US Military Halts Flights Amidst Growing Safety Concerns
A series of malfunctions, culminating in a near-fatal incident, has prompted theUS military to ground a portion of its MV-22 Osprey tiltrotor aircraft fleet, raising serious questions about the aircraft’s long-term viability.
The decision, announced on December 9th, follows a November 20th incident at an airbase in New Mexico where an Osprey experienced a near-catastrophic engine failure due to metal fatigue, narrowly avoiding a crash, according to reports from the Associated Press and NHK (Japan Broadcasting Corporation). The US Navy confirmed to NHK that it has grounded its Osprey fleet pending a comprehensive safety review todetermine if additional measures are necessary. The Air Force has also suspended Osprey training flights, while the Marine Corps has announced a 96-hour halt to non-emergency flights, effective December 6th. The US military hasformally notified the Japanese government of these actions.
This grounding comes amidst a growing pattern of incidents involving the Osprey. The aircraft has a history of mechanical failures and component drop-offs, particularly in Japan. The most significant incident occurred in November 2023, when an Osprey crashed near Yakushima Island, Kagoshima Prefecture, resulting in the deaths of all eight crew members. This tragic event further intensified concerns about the aircraft’s safety record.
